Best National Parks Near Geneva On The Lake, OH

Cuyahoga Valley National Park is located about 50.89 miles from Geneva On The Lake, Ohio. Established in December 1974, this national park offers visitors the opportunity to explore stunning waterfalls such as Brandywine Falls and take a scenic ride on the Cuyahoga Valley Scenic Railroad. Several campgrounds within the park offer electric, sewer, and water hookups for RVs. Some of these campgrounds include the Stanford House RV Park, Kendall Lake Campground, and Virginia Kendall Campground.The Boston Mills Ski Area is also located within the Cuyahoga Valley National Park. This ski resort offers exciting winter sports activities such as skiing and snowboarding and is a popular destination for RVers looking to have fun in the snow.If you are looking to experience nature at its finest, Cuyahoga Valley National Park should be on your list of must-visit places near Geneva On The Lake, Ohio. With its stunning scenery and numerous activities available for visitors, this national park is sure to provide unforgettable memories for you and your family.

Popular State Parks Near Geneva On The Lake, OH

Geneva State Park is one of Ohio's most popular destinations for RVers. Located in Ashtabula County, it was established in 1964 and offers a wide range of activities for visitors. The park has two campgrounds with electric hookups, restrooms, and showers. It also has picnic areas, a beach, and fishing opportunities.Pymatuning State Park is another great option for those looking to explore the outdoors in an RV. Located just 30 minutes from Geneva On The Lake, this park spans across Ohio and Pennsylvania. The Ohio section of the park offers several campgrounds with electric hookups as well as full-service sites with water and sewer hookups. Visitors can enjoy boating, fishing, hiking trails, and wildlife viewing.Punderson State Park is approximately an hour from Geneva On The Lake but is worth the drive for those who love outdoor recreation. This park features a beautiful lake where visitors can rent boats or fish for trout, bass, or catfish. It has two campgrounds with electric hookups available; however, water and sewer hookups are not provided at the campsites.If you're planning to travel to Geneva On The Lake in your RV and want to experience some of Ohio's most beautiful state parks nearby, these three options offer a variety of activities and amenities that will make your trip memorable.

RVshare’s Top Picks for Nearby RV Parks & Campgrounds

Geneva State Park is a great RV campground with 19 spacious sites, full hookups, and 30/50 Amp service. You can choose from back-in or pull-through sites. The campground is equipped with showers, Wi-Fi, and laundry facilities. Pets are allowed in the park, and cell reception is strong. Willow Lake Campground has 180 RV sites with full hookups and 30/50 Amp service. You can choose from back-in or pull-through sites. The amenities include showers, Wi-Fi, and a dog park for your furry friends. They have a basketball court, horseshoes area, and playgrounds for kids to enjoy. Indian Creek RV & Camping Resort has plenty of amenities like a pool/hot tub, restaurant, and laundry facilities. They offer full hookups (30/50 amp), back-in, or pull-through sites for your convenience. Pets are allowed in the park, and there's strong cell reception & Wi-Fi as well.Enjoy pool time under the sun or participate in mini-golf with family - the resort has everything you might want! The Horseshoes area, recreational field, and basketball/volleyball courts are perfect for burning off some energy! And with AAA discounts, Good Sam discounts, and Passport America discounts, you can save money on your stay!

Frequently Asked Questions About Renting a Toy Hauler Near Geneva On The Lake, OH

How do I correctly load and secure my rec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ental, such as ATVs or dirt bikes, and are there any weight or size limitations I need to be aware of?

It is important to properly load and secure your recreational equipment in the toy hauler rental to ensure safety during travel. Most toy haulers come equipped with tie-downs and rails specifically designed for securing equipment. It is important to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for weight capacity and loading instructions. You should also check with the owner of the RVshare rental for any specific instructions or recommendations.

What kind of maintenance or upkeep do I need on the toy hauler rental's garage area, and what kind of tools or equipment do I need for this?

Proper maintenance of the toy hauler is handled by the RV owner. As the renter you are responsible for being cautious and following instructions to avoid damages, as well as keeping the trailer clean and in the condition you found it.

Are there any special insurance considerations or requirements when renting a toy hauler, particularly regarding the transport of recreational equipment?

RVshare rentals always come with insurance, with three options to choose from to best suit your needs.

How do I properly level and stabilize a toy hauler rental at my campsite or RV park, and what equipment or tools do I need?

Discuss your specific campsite with the RV owner to determine if leveling and stabilization of the toy hauler rental is needed for optimal comfort and safety.

Can I bring fuel and oil for my recreational equipment, or should I purchase these items after reaching my destination?

It is generally recommended to purchase fuel and oil for your recreational equipment after reaching your destination. Many RV parks and campgrounds have restrictions on fuel storage for safety reasons.

What kind of towing vehicle do I need to rent a toy hauler, and are there any special licensing or certification requirements for operating this vehicle in Geneva On The Lake, OH?

The type of towing vehicle needed for a toy hauler rental will depend on the weight and towing capacity of the toy hauler itself. It is important to check with the owner of the RVshare rental for any specific requirements or recommendations. Typically a standard driver’s license is required to tow a toy hauler.

Can I use the garage area of a toy hauler rental to store items other than recreational equipment, and what weight limitations exist for these items?

The garage area of a toy hauler rental can typically be used to store items other than recreational equipment, such as bicycles or camping gear. However, it is important to follow any weight capacity guidelines provided by the manufacturer or rental owner to ensure safe operation.

Are any particular features or amenities available in toy hauler rentals that may not be found in other RVs in Geneva On The Lake, OH?

Toy hauler rentals often come equipped with unique features and amenities not found in other types of RVs. These can include a garage area for storing and transporting recreational equipment, folding beds or bunks, and outdoor living spaces. Checking with the rental owner for specific features and amenities can help you choose the best option for your travel needs.
